    My 2008 Grand Prix trunk latch just stopped latching today. It seems like everything works properly and is secure, so I can't figure out why it wont lock. If I stick a screwdriver through the latch (mimicking the loop on the car), the latch itself locks and unlocks properly. The latch does not seem loose or out of place, nor does the loop, and the trunk door goes down as far as it can. The hinges seem secure too. I just can't figure out why it wont latch when the door is closed. Did anybody figure anything out?

    Ok guys, I fixed it. I loosened the outer nut on the loop bracket and pulled up on the loop as much as it could go, which wasn't very much, and then tightened the nut. That was just enough to make it work. Then I backed out the two bumper stops until it wouldn't latch, and then screwed them in a little further until it worked again. Since they were all the way in when I started, the latch may have bottomed out on the loop, forcing the loop down too far. Hopefully with the bumper stops out further, they will prevent this from happening again.
